Now Hiring NDT Weld Inspectors (CWI's preferred but not required)

Job Description

We are seeking skilled Welding Quality Inspectors to meticulously check and inspect all welds and fits. This role requires proficiency in reading blueprints to ensure welds are of high quality and sound dimensionally. You will perform both visual
, ultrasonic
, and magnetic inspections. Preferred candidates will have certifications in MT, UT, as well as AWS certifications D1.1, D1.5, and D1.8.
Experience in steel manufacturing quality is essential
.

Responsibilities
  • Conduct quality checks and inspections of welds and fits.
  • Read blueprints proficiently to ensure the quality of welds.
  • Perform visual inspections of welds and fits to ensure they are dimensionally sound.
  • Utilize ultrasonic testing techniques to assess weld quality.
  • Proficiency in quality inspection and assurance.
  • Ability to read and interpret blueprints.
  • Experience with calipers, micrometers, and other measurement tools.
  • Knowledge of visual and ultrasonic inspection methods.
  • Experience in steel manufacturing quality.
  • Maintain certifications in MT, UT, and AWS standards D1.1, D1.5, and D1.8.
  • CWI certifications in MT, UT.
  • AWS certifications: D1.1, D1.5, D1.8.
  • Familiarity with construction and quality check processes.
  • Experience with CMM, GMP, and audit processes.
